"Capital Metro’s leadership admits that the electrification goal was overly ambitious, primarily due to the slow rollout of e-bus chargers at route ends, hindering operations."
"The uncertainty surrounding service and reliability has emerged as hundreds of buses sit unused, ultimately delaying service expansions needed for the high levels of ridership post-pandemic."
"Issues with Proterra buses have become evident, with reports from transit agencies highlighting mechanical failures occurring far more frequently than with traditional diesel buses."
"With the warranties paused during the storage of the electric buses, Capital Metro is facing significant challenges in maintenance and future operations planning."
